Abstract
- Airway management problems are still one of the major causes of morbidity and mortality in anesthesiology.
- Difficult airway management in the Intensive Care Unit is associated with severe adverse outcomes.
- Failure to perform a preoperative airway assessment is the single most important factor leading to a failed airway.
- The combination of multiple assessment tools is a better predictor of a difficult airway than using a single tool.
